Fantasy books ask you to step into another world. The right instrumental music can help deepen that immersion, creating a sonic backdrop that matches the mood of the story without competing with the words on the page.
Why instrumental music works
Music with lyrics can clash with the words you are reading. Instrumental tracks stay in the background, supporting the atmosphere without interrupting your flow through the story.
Finding the right volume
Set the volume low enough that you can still hear the story in your head. Many readers find that just barely audible background music works best for maintaining immersion.
